roti

Bread

Beginnernoun

Definition

Bread; roti canai, the flaky flatbread, is a breakfast favorite.

Example

Roti canai dengan kari sangat sedap.

Roti canai with curry is delicious.

Etymology

The word 'roti' is borrowed from the Hindi word 'रोटी' (roti), which refers to bread. Its introduction was influenced by Indian migration and the integration of Indian culinary practices into the Malay food culture.

How & Where It’s Used

'Roti' is used in both formal and informal contexts, frequently in both spoken and written forms, especially in recipes and menus. It is popular across various social settings, especially among communities influenced by Indian culture.
